How can I find a board-certified dermatologist accepting new patients in Lewis Center, Ohio?
You can start by searching the American Academy of Dermatology's "Find a Dermatologist" tool and filtering for Lewis Center or the 43035 zip code. Many local practices, such as those in the Polaris area, have online profiles detailing their providers' certifications and new patient status. Additionally, checking with your insurance provider's directory or asking for a referral from your primary care physician at a Lewis Center clinic can yield good local options.

What is the typical wait time for a new patient dermatology appointment in Lewis Center, and how can I schedule one?
For a routine new patient visit in Lewis Center, wait times can range from 2 to 8 weeks, depending on the practice and season. The fastest way to schedule is usually by calling the clinic directly or using their online patient portal if available. For urgent concerns like a suspicious mole, be sure to communicate this when calling, as many Lewis Center offices can accommodate more prompt visits for potential skin cancers.

If I have a severe skin reaction or suspect a serious infection, where can I get urgent dermatology care in Lewis Center?
For true dermatological emergencies, such as a severe drug rash or widespread infection, you should proceed to the nearest emergency room, like OhioHealth Emergency Care Lewis Center on Polaris Parkway. For urgent but non-life-threatening issues, contact your local dermatologist's office directly, as many in the area reserve slots for same-day or next-day urgent visits. Some larger practices also offer teledermatology consultations for prompt evaluation.
